Equipment

Medium pan, food processor, pot

Ingredients

  • 3 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 small onion, diced
  • 1 garlic clove, minced
  • 3 cups frozen peas
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ice
  • 1 teaspoon lemon zest
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1 (7 1/4 ounce) box of your favorite mac and cheese (yellow cheddar is my preference)

Instructions

  1. Heat 1 tablespoon of olive of in a medium pan. Add the onion and cook until translucent. Add the garlic and peas and saute for another minute of two. Don’t over do it or your peas will turn brown.

  2. Place the cooked pea mixture in a food processor, add lemon juice, zest, salt, pepper and remaining olive oil. Pulse until the peas have been pureed. Set aside.

  3. Cook you mac and cheese as directed on the box. Once finished. Add in the pea mixture and stir together.

  4. Garnish with you favorite hot sauce (I like habanero with a vinegar base) if desired.
